Transaction ed7ea090f93f31f8ae59f09dd04ecb12c59b4cc92f03a481ee497dd99cb529ed

1 Input
2 Outputs
  • ed7ea090f93f31f8ae59f09dd04ecb12c59b4cc92f03a481ee497dd99cb529ed:0
  • value  623666
    address  35DGaFBAY1AsrFhSMyTLmCe22RWQMEKs3c
  • ed7ea090f93f31f8ae59f09dd04ecb12c59b4cc92f03a481ee497dd99cb529ed:1
  • value  17439117
    address  3Mn8wdTF9frMTHPfRajk8a59io7mijbUtD